How much do account relationship man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for account relationship manager in Decatur, GA is $73,973.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$42,000.00 and $75,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

The main difference is that Account Relationship Managers focus on maintaining and growing client accounts, often in financial sectors, while Client Services Managers handle client support and service issues. Both roles require strong communication skills and industry knowledge but serve different functions within client management and support.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an account relationship man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Account Relationship Manager, you need strong client management, sales acumen, and business development experience, often supported by a degree in business or a related field. Familiarity with CRM software such as Salesforce and proficiency in data analysis tools are typically required. Exceptional communication, negotiation, and problem-solving skills set top performers apart in this role. These competencies are crucial for building trust, retaining key clients, and driving revenue growth within competitive markets.

Is being an account relationship manager a stressful job?

The role of an account relationship manager can be stressful due to the need to meet client expectations, manage multiple accounts, and handle problem-solving under deadlines. Success in this role often requires strong communication skills, organization, and the ability to adapt to client needs and company goals. However, stress levels vary depending on the company, industry, and individual workload management.

How does an account relationship manager typically collaborate with sales and customer support teams?

Account Relationship Managers play a pivotal role as the liaison between clients and internal teams. They regularly collaborate with sales to identify upsell or cross-sell opportunities, ensuring clients' evolving needs are addressed. Additionally, they work closely with customer support to resolve issues efficiently and maintain high client satisfaction. This cross-functional teamwork helps strengthen long-term business relationships and drives customer retention.

What does an account relationship manager do?

An Account Relationship Manager is responsible for building and maintaining strong relationships with clients or customers, ensuring their needs are met and their expectations are exceeded. They serve as the main point of contact between the client and the company, addressing concerns, providing solutions, and identifying opportunities to grow the business relationship. Their role often involves managing client accounts, coordinating with internal teams, and working to retain and expand client engagement.

Job Description:
At Regions, the Treasury Management Relationship Manager is responsible for developing new treasury management business and expanding existing business relationships.
Primary Responsibilities:
  • Develops sales strategy for the market appropriate to meet/exceed the stated new sales and portfolio goals
  • Meets regularly with Relationship Managers to identify opportunities and provide information on products, services and unique applications
  • Calls on both prospective and current clients to identify needs, propose solutions and address any servicing issues
  • Works with Product Management Partners where needed to develop sales proposals and determine pricing strategies
  • Conducts treasury services relationship reviews on top clients
  • Presents treasury service product training for officers and managers in all lines of business to keep them informed of products and services available to customers
  • Maintains up-to-date treasury management industry knowledge by participation in training opportunities and reading available literature
  • Overnight travel is minimal

This position is exempt from timekeeping requirements under the Fair Labor Standards act and is not eligible for overtime pay.
This position is incentive eligible.
Requirements
  • Bachelor's degree and ten (10) years in Treasury Services Sales or related experience
  • High School Diploma or GED and eleven (11) years in Treasury Services Sales or related experience
  • Certified Treasury Professional (CTP) designation

Skills and Competencies
  • Excellent negotiating abilities
  • Demonstrated leadership abilities
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Experience developing others as a mentor/leader
  • Positive reputation and network of industry contacts
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Outlook, etc.)
  • Advanced anal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Advanced business acumen
